Salary: £60,000 – £66,000 per year

Our client would like to employ an M&E or Utilities Project Planner to work within their Distributed Energy Division.

You will be based in their Oxford office with occasional travel to national sites.

You will work on a number of exciting energy savings / energy generation projects. The business is experiencing exciting growth with project values typically in excess of £10 million.
The role will involve working closely with the commercial and delivery teams to ensure the project schedules are delivered on time and on budget.
